A drug now used to treat adults who have sickle cell disease appears to be safe for children aged eight to 19 months, results from a new National Institutes of Health-funded study suggest. Lockheed Martin plans to open a new Mission Support Center in the Greater Jackson, Miss. area in September 2011 to support the Corporation’s diverse technology services to federal customers.
